电子商务网站测试总结

 从业电子商务网站测试一年多,很久没有进行测试的经验方面的总结了,今天对之前测试的电子商务网站进行了一次总结,

 总体按照两种模式进行划分总结:1.按照测试类型    2.按照电子商务网站的系统架构

  一.按照测试类型来划分

  1. 兼容性

  (1)主要是在浏览器兼容

  (2)操作系统,主要体现在操作系统兼容

  

  2.UI测试

  (1)检查链接是否正确,是否存在空链接(可以使用xenu工具+手工查看)

    (2)是否有文字错误信息

  (3)产品价格是否有显示错误

  (4)各个模块是否正常显示(侧栏、推荐商品、相似商品等等)

  (5)图片是否都正常展示

  (6)系统整体的风格是否统一

  (7)字体格式是否统一

  (8)信息过长时,是否会被截断

  (9)各类控件是否正常显示

  

  3.用户体验测试UE

  (1)首页产品的展示与分类

  (2)搜索结果页,搜索结果的正确性,和结果页面信息的展示

  (3)产品详情页。产品介绍页面将对客户的购买行为起到关键的作用,产品图片,文字说明,产品描述就相当于柜台服务员与产品说明书。

  (4)兼容常用的快捷键

  更详细的内容请查看另一篇文章《【转】web测试总结--用户体验测试

  4.购物流程及购物规则测试

  (1)B2C网站最重要的流程就是购物流程,包括几个重要功能:购物车、配送方式、支付方式、提交订单。这一流程的用户体验的重要性在于让客户能很容易的完成下单的过程

  (2)测试产品能否放入购物车中

  (3)当某种产品有购物数量限制时,超过这一数值,能否也能放入购物车中

  (4)购物车中的购物限制是否正确

  (5)积分是否能够兑换正品,或者限购的产品

  (6)积分是否能够兑换促销类的产品

  5.支付流程

  (1)购物车中的产品能否正常支付

  (2)当支付完成,不等页面跳转,直接关闭浏览器,数据传递是否正确

  (3)当支付完成,等待页面跳转,跳转到得页面是否正确

  (4)网站某个模块间的数据传递是否正确

  6.订单流程测试

  (1)订单提交完后,对订单的处理流程的验证,以及相应的订单状态核对是否正确。

  7.性能,响应速度测试

  (1)并发性测试如秒杀功能

  (2)同时购买同一个限定产品

  (3)相同的帐号进行2次积分兑换产品的并发操作。

  (4)提交订单时,并发操作时是否存在多个订单。

 重点:

  在进行测试时,首先需要清楚应用系统的输入流,数据流的情况,在基本功能通过的情况下,才能进行其它的类型的测试。

  电子商务网站测试应该关注:

  1.业务流和数据流

  2.重点在用户体验测试方面

  3.还有安全和性能方面的。web的cookies测试也是重点。

  按照电子商务网站的系统架构

  典型系统结构(目前都是采用的三层C/S架构,即1.表示层,2.业务层,和3.数据层(页面与数据库交互的层)。

  1.表示层(测试检查应用程序的前端是否正确)

  (1)内容测试(检查web应用系统提供的信息,正确性,准确性,相关的操作元素是否正确等)。

  (2)web站点结构(检查web站点结构上存在的错误,发现无效的连接)

  包含三个方面:

  是否存在空连接地址

  是否连接到指定的页面

  是否存在连接报错

  (3)用户环境(浏览器兼容操作系统兼容)

  2.业务逻辑层(业务逻辑层主要是为了发现业务逻辑中存在的问题)。

  (1)性能测试(负载测试是为了测量Web系统在某一负载级别上的性能,以保证Web系统在需求范围内能正常工作).

  (2)数据验证。测试用户采集的数据,通常都是以表单的形式。比如说用户注册(必须保证用户的数据一致性,正确性,完整性)才能进行提交。然后到数据库表中去进行验证。

  (3)业务测试。测试系统的业务处理过程的正确性,电子商务系统必须在全部的时间里正确处理业务,无一例外。因此,要通过测试确保业务处理的正确性。如(如,购物,加入购物车,结算,提交订单,订单处理流程)的一个过程。

  3 数据层。(数据层的测试,主要是指对应系统用于储存和获取信息的数据库管理系统的测试)

  (1)响应时间,定量并发操作,对应用系统是否造成响应数据的方面的影响。直接影响用户体验。

  (2)数据完整性(主要验证表单数据的提交及存储),也就是数据完整性测试。将提交的数据与数据库中提交的数据进行比对,确认是否正确。

【参考地址】

http://www.51testing.com/html/21/n-863621-2.html

时间: 2024-10-15 23:29:02

电子商务网站测试总结的相关文章

网页设计师让你的电子商务网站更有利可图的5大理由

有没有想过从一个蓬勃发展的在线业务中区分可能会导致破产因素的威胁吗?除了出售商品和用于由双方基于互联网的公司的所有营销策略的有效性的质量,还有一个因素是影响其水平的知名度和盈利能力:网站设计. 要创建并运行一个繁荣的商业,必须通过开发一个全功能的.诱人的.适当优化的网站开始.为了完成这一使命,大多数业主需要依靠有经验的网页设计师提供专业服务.这里有5个方法,使一个真正的专业人员可以帮助你把你的网上商店提供到一个新的水平,提高你网站的吸引力.  获得竞争优势通过创建一个独特.醒目的店面 根据下一个

如何压力测试电子商务网站

如何压力测试电子商务网站 第1页:背景与面临的挑战! 如今,与百姓日常生活密切的电子商城.网络订票和网上银行等系统都是电子商务网站的典型案例.这些系统涵盖了产品宣传展示.商品选购.交易结算.服务与客户反馈等诸多功能.当需要同时向一个庞大的群体提供这些服务,性能考量往往是系统成功运营的关键. 以国内某著名电子购物网站为例,该网站有3000万注册用户,日均访问量达8000万,日均订单处理超过30万单,日交易额过亿元.可以想象,系统性能对该网站拥有者的收益有着至关重要的影响.而且,网站的性能优化不仅可

电子商务网站的设计与实现(一):当前的一些购物体验和开发期望

正如2015年度规划中提到的那样,2015年,我想尝试开发一款电子商务网站.主要目的了,就是练练手,提高下能力,在实践中构建和优化自己的开发基础库.如果可以卖钱,自然更好.即使不能,也要不断优化,为若干年之后做IT相关的生意做点准备. 言归正传~ 电子商务相关网站,用的还算比较多的.综合购物网站.垂直购物网站.P2P网贷等一大堆,具体开发相关系统很少,只有P2P网贷系统和一个图书购物网站的Demo. 电子商务网站,其实就是,线下图书.中国移动营业厅.超市.福利彩票的网络版,虚拟+现实,是当前主要

【struts2+hibernate4】小型电子商务网站

这里使用的是struts2和hibernate4两个框架开发的一个小型电子商务网站,数据库方面我也会给出相应的代码. 总之使用的是:struts2+hibernate4+jsp+MySQL+tomcat+MyEclipse 由于代码量有点多,这里就不列出来了 主要就是 Action包 entity包 util包 DAO包 interceptor包 还有一些实现的思路图 这是一个图书销售系统,有些可能没有实现,比较这个是在做之前干的. 小型电子商务下载链接

奇葩垂直电子商务网站Darry Ring

奇葩垂直电子商务网站Darry Ring是如何成功的?娱乐圈功夫小子吴京与女主播谢楠的婚礼上,谢楠现场大秀吴京用身份证定制的巨钻,价值人民币两百多万.这是一颗什么样的钻戒竟需要身份证才能买?之前谢楠的微博上晒出:“一生一次的婚礼.一生仅有一枚的Darry Ring,谢谢吴先生,你的承诺弥足珍贵“. 什么是垂直电子商务网站? http://www.qykh2009.com/prodetail_9.html 垂直电子商务网站旗下商品都是同一类型的产品.这类网站多为B2C电子商务平台或者B2B电子商务

基于AWS的电子商务网站架构——Web前端

用AWS可以建立一个高可用的电子商务网站提供灵活的产品目录和业务扩展.维护一个电子商务网站的一个大型产品目录和全球客户群是具有挑战性的.该目录是可搜索,以及单个产品的网页应该包含丰富的信息集,例如图像,PDF手册,以及客户的评论. 客户希望快速找到他们感兴趣的产品,同时希望网页能够快速加载.世界各地的客户希望能够在任何时间进行购买,所以网站应该具有高可用性.随着你的产品目录和客户群增长,应对这些挑战变得更加困难.通过AWS提供的工具,你可以建立一个令人信服的,可扩展的网站,以及可搜索产品目录,同

基于AWS的电子商务网站架构——结账服务

用AWS建立电子商务网站安全且高可用的结账服务及业务扩展.管理结帐过程涉及许多步骤,必须协调工作.其中的一些步骤,如信用卡交易,应有特定的监管要求.这个过程的其他部分涉及人工操作,如从仓库中采摘,包装和运输物品. 客户希望自己的私人资料,如他们的购买历史和自己的信用卡信息,能够通过安全的基础设施和应用程序进行管理.AWS已取得相关的电子商务业务多重安全认证, 包括支付卡行业(PCI)的数据安全标准(DSS).通过AWS提供的工具,可以构建从采购到订单到完成这样一个安全结算服务的管理流程. 1. 

基于AWS的电子商务网站架构——营销与推荐服务

用AWS可以建立一个营销与推荐服务,来管理有针对性的营销活动,并为正在浏览电子商务网站的客户提供个性化的产品推荐. 为了建立这样一个服务,你必须处理非常大量来自多个数据源的数据.由此产生的客户配置文件信息必须是可用的,以完成电子商务网站对客户实时产品. 获得有关客户的评论,也可以用于管理针对特定客户群的个性化营销活动.通过AWS提供的工具,可以通过不同的渠道构建高度可扩展的推荐服务,如动态产品推荐,或对客户有针对性的电子邮件营销. 1.  Amazon ElasticMapReduce (Ama

轻开B2C电子商务网站(20141231版)发布手册

轻开电子商务系统发布手册 系统下载 CSDN下载频道:http://download.csdn.net/detail/tx18/8318585 建议安装环境 操作系统: CentOS5.x及以上版本 Win2003及以上版本 其他Linux系统 JVM: jdk1.5.0_08及以上版本 Tomcat: Tomcat6.0及以上版本 MySQL: MySQL5.1.x及以上版本 安装Tomcat 请参照WebEasy开发手册.doc 或参照: http://blog.csdn.net/tx18/